This report documents the work accomplished during Phases III and IV of the development of the Illinois Pavement Feedback System (IPFS). Phase III involves the logical design and Phase IV is the physical design of IPFS. The overall scope and capabilities of the IPFS are described.

Addressing the Institutional issues is one of the most important criteria in implementing an effective pavement management process in a state highway agency. This paper describes the organizational issues involved in the implementation effort including resistance to change, not-invented-here syndrome, misdirected outputs, turf issues, and the long time frame required for development. The implementation process used by the Illinois Department of Transportation is outlined including the use of committees and the long-term planning of development and implementation phases. Finally, the paper portrays general concepts which can be utilized to effect implementation in state highway agencies.

The Illinois Interstate highway network is deteriorating rapidly due to its age and heavy truck loadings. Unfortunately, the funds required for rehabilitation far exceed the available funds. The Illinois Department of Transportation (IDOT) faces many difficult decisions concerning prioritizing rehabilitation projects and anticipating future pavement conditions and rehabilitation needs. To assist IDOT in making these decisions, three analyses were conducted using the ILLINET pavement network rehabilitation management program. The first of these was an analysis of the accuracy of ILLINET' s pavement condition prediction models. The second was an analysis of the remaining life of each of the more than 1200 pavement sections in the Illinois Interstate network. The third was a comparison of the rehabilitation needs predicted by ILLINET to IDOT' s latest multi-year program. The results of these analyses are of immediate practical use to IDOT in forecasting pavement rehabilitation needs for individual pavement sections, Interstate routes, and the entire Interstate network.

TRB’s National Cooperative Highway Research Program (NCHRP) Report 699: Guidelines for the Use of Pavement Warranties on Highway Construction Projects is designed to help guide state departments of transportation (DOTs) in establishing pavement warranty programs.
